πŸ’° Budget Overview

🏨
Accommodation
$1,100
Mid-range family hotel (e.g., Hampton Inn, Holiday Inn Express, Residence Inn, or a well-rated Airbnb/VRBO with 2 bedrooms/suite) in areas like Downtown, Cherry Creek, or Highlands. Prices for a family of four can range from $180-$260/night depending on season and specific hotel. We're using an average of $220/night for 5 nights.
✈️
Transport
$505
Car Rental (Mid-size SUV for 5 days): ~$75/day x 5 days = $375. Gas for ~300 miles of driving (Denver to mountains, Red Rocks, etc.): ~$80 (assuming $4/gallon, 15 MPG). Parking fees (Downtown, some attractions): ~$50 for the trip. Public transport like the A-Line from DEN to Union Station is an option but a rental car is recommended for flexibility with mountain excursions.
🍽️
Food
$900
Budget for 4 people (2 adults, 2 kids) for 5 days: Breakfasts (~$15-20/day if not included with hotel, or quick cafe); Lunches (~$50-70/day for casual restaurants or packed lunches for hikes); Dinners (~$80-120/day for sit-down, non-fine dining restaurants). Includes snacks/drinks. Average of $180/day for mid-range dining.
🎯
Activities
$578
Denver Zoo: ~$84 (2 Adults $24 each, 2 Kids $18 each). Ziplining (e.g., AVA Rafting & Zipline, Idaho Springs): ~$360 (4 people x $90 average for a course). Red Rocks Park & Amphitheatre: Free. Dinosaur Ridge: Free for self-guided exploration. Denver Museum of Nature & Science: ~$82 (2 Adults $23 each, 2 Kids $18 each). Denver Botanic Gardens: ~$52 (2 Adults $15 each, 2 Kids $11 each). Total based on these specific attractions.
Total Estimated Budget $3,083

πŸ—“οΈ Best Time to Visit

Best Months May-June or September-October
Weather Mild to warm days (60s-80su00b0F), cooler evenings, generally sunny with less frequent afternoon thunderstorms compared to mid-summer. Fall offers beautiful foliage in the mountains.
Why These shoulder seasons offer pleasant weather ideal for hiking and outdoor activities without the peak summer crowds. Temperatures are comfortable, and you'll often find better deals on accommodations and fewer people at popular attractions compared to July and August.

A rental car is highly recommended for this itinerary, especially to access hiking trails, Red Rocks, and mountain activities like ziplining or horseback riding. Downtown Denver has good public transport (Light Rail, 16th Street MallRide), but a car offers the most flexibility for a family with kids exploring beyond the city center.
Denver is at 5,280 feet (one mile high), and mountain excursions will take you higher. To minimize altitude sickness, hydrate frequently (drink plenty of water), avoid excessive alcohol and caffeine, eat light meals, and take it easy on your first day. Listen to your bodies, especially the kids.
Pack layers of clothing as weather can change quickly, especially in the mountains. Include comfortable walking/hiking shoes, hats, sunglasses, sunscreen (the sun is intense at altitude), refillable water bottles, and a light jacket or fleece even in summer. Swimsuits if your hotel has a pool.
